I think you're limited up to 00, but not sure? I recall a buddy trying to help me figure out if I had a bent rim by swapping his 01 aluminum wheels to mine - the front hit a rod joint and wouldn't work. But, the 06's are 17 inch so there may not be this issue? Sorry not much help.
 
I have the stock aluminum wheels off my 06 on my 95 right now. They have a little tighter offset so the centerline of the tire will move in about an inch but they work well. I'll see if I can get a photo up later.

-Scott
 
I have 05 steel wheels, had to clearance the rear hub caps to fit. The aluminum rims are a bit thicker and you don't have to modify the rear hubcaps. Handling drastically improved for me going to 17 inch rims from the 16 inch.
